St. Louis Cardinals @ Pittsburgh Pirates

1982-08-12 Β· Night game Β· Three Rivers Stadium Β· Att: 16430 Β· 68Β°F Β· 2:38

St. Louis Cardinals defeated Pittsburgh Pirates 3–2. St. Louis Cardinals put up 3 in the 5th. Joaquin Andujar earned the win and Bruce Sutter picked up the save. Jason Thompson went 2-for-3 with 1 HR and 1 RBI.
